Git(六)
常用命令行命令:
1.mkdir:创建文件将爱
2.cd 文件夹
3.pwd 显示当前目录
git init
ls ls -ah
git diff git status
git log git log --pretty=oneline
cat 文件
git reflog
git checkout -- readme.txt意思就是,把readme.txt文件在工作区的修改全部撤销
回到最近一次git add或者git commit时的状态
rm test.txt: 删除文件
git checkout -b dev :创建并切换分支
等价于: git branch dev(创建分支) git checkout dev(切换分支)
git branch:查看当前分支 当前分支有*号
git merge dev:将指定分支合并到当前分支
git branch -d dev : 删除分支
git remote:查看远程库的信息 git remote -v
git push origin master: master分支是自己本地, origin是远程的
补充:
提交代码前:先拉取,再提交,最后推送!
拉取,看看自己的代码和服务器代码有没有冲突,如果没有冲突,提交commit,然后推送push。
代码合并前:可以查看区别:git diff 服务器分支 你的分支
如果有冲突,git会尝试自己合并冲突,如果不行,就人肉合并。 合并完git add,因为你是在工作区工作的。